When my Dad was racing his 79 Cordoba regularly, the tow vehicle was a 77 B200 long wheelbase van.
The kind with the taller fiberglass roof, fully shag carpeted interior, captains chairs for seats, etc.
We re-ringed a 360, added some headers, Ede performer intake, 600 Holley, Comp 268H cam.
We used a B&M weighted flex plate and retained the stock converter that was behind the original 318 that came in the van.
L60-15 rear tires and 3.23(3.21??) gears.

One time at the track there was an issue with the Cordoba that prevented him from being able to race it, so he unhooked the trailer from the van and ran it in the street class.
15.60’s....... I don’t remember the speed.

That’s over a second quicker than a 1986 Monte Carlo SS I had with the HO 305 and 3.73’s.
